Penton Recreation Centre
The Penton Village Fund (charity number 301915) owns the Penton Village Hall and the Recreation Ground at the heart of the villages. It is managed by the Penton Recreational Committee (PRC) whose members are shown on the next page. We lease parts of the Recreation Ground and pavilion to the Penton Cricket Club and Penton Tennis Club, both of whom have seats on the PRC. We’ve also added a children’s playground, basketball hoop, football practice goal and other items to the ground.

On 18th August 1944 the Penton Village Fund was started with a Trust “to be applied either on the cessation of hostilities between the British Empire and her Allies with Germany or as soon as circumstances will permit” with the responsibility to further “the maintenance & improvement of physical & mental training & recreation & social, moral & intellectual development through..reading & recreation rooms, library, lectures, classes for the benefit of the inhabitants of Penton Mewsey & hamlet of Penton Grafton”. Today this includes Penton Harroway and Penton Corner.
